Epic announces latest winners of $1 mil Make Something Unreal contest

The 2009 D.I.C.E. summit is going down this week in the always wonderful Las Vegas, and it is here that Epic Games announced the winners of Phase 2 of the $1 Million Intel Make Something Real Contest. The way it works is simple: make the best mods for Unreal Tournament III and get a ton of cash. In this portion of the contest, $70,000 in prizes have been rewarded to mod makers who place in the categories.

These mods will be showcased next month at the 2009 Game Developers Conference. And that's a big deal if you think about it, as people that make these mods often get promoted to making games.
